The wait is finally over – for the first time since 1990 Liverpool were crowned new champions today in front of a packed Anfield!Jurgen Klopp led the Reds to the Premier League title back in the Covid-hit season, 2020, and the loyal fans were prevented from seeing the magic moment in person. The ecstasy was almost palpable when Cody Gakpo added another around the 35th-minute mark.The remainder of the game provided an authentic festive atmosphere as the Kopeetes sang and rooted for their heroes, who had brought them so much happiness this season.
